向量叉乘计算公式(向量叉乘计算公式)

向量叉乘:从几何直觉到三维世界构建的核心工具 在三维空间处理中,向量叉乘(Cross Product)往往是一个让初学者感到困惑就连畏惧的概念。它不仅是计算物理力矩的核心手段,更是计算机图形学、机器人运动学和生物力学建模的基石。很多的人误当作这是一个需求复杂运算的公式,实则其背后的几何意义远比好办的代数式更具说服力。这篇文章将从几何直观出发,深入剖析向量叉乘的本质,并结合实际应用场景演示其威力。

向量叉乘定义:给定两个非共线向量uv,叉乘uxv是一个新的向量,其模长|uxv 等于sin(θ)乘以uv夹角的uv夹角sin(θ),其中θuv之间的夹角;方向v按照右手定则确定,即四指从u转向v,大拇指指向的就是结局的方向。

向	量叉乘计算公式

向量叉乘几何意义:在几何上,它代表了平行四边形面积的一半。
这不仅是连接向量长度与夹角的关键桥梁,更直接关联到旋转操作。每一个二维平面内的面积都能够被分解为两个力形成的力矩,而叉乘正是计算这一转动效果最精准的工具。

应用案例:

寻思一个推铅球的动作,运动员胳膊的距离θ拍板了力矩的大小,当力臂垂直于动量θ90 度,此时力矩达到最大值,这正是叉乘模长最大时刻的体现。

  • 物理场景:风力发电机叶片扭矩分析
  • 假设某风力发电机叶片长为3 米,风力风速方向垂直于叶片平面,风速大小为10 米/秒
  • 若要计算旋转形成的角速度力矩,工程师只需关切风速向量叶片法向量垂直夹角
  • 出于夹角90 度,故此叉乘模长等于风速乘以叶片长度
  • 这意味着扭矩直接正比于风速,这是风力发电效率计算的基础,无需复杂的微分方程。

计算步骤:


1.确定向量:起初将速度分解为单位向量单位向量不参与叉乘过程。


2.建立坐标系:

建立右手坐标系,让x 轴y 轴z 轴(远离观察者)。

  • 向量 A向量 B坐标形式表示,比方说A = (3, 2, 0)B = (0, 0, 5)
  • 应用行列式公式进行计算
  • 展开行列式时,只需关切对角线,即(A·B)这一项会被消去,出于叉乘结局大小不依赖于夹角,只与方向相关。
  • 最终结局向量坐标即为(0, -15, 0)
  • 应用场景延伸:

    在计算机3D 建模中,当我们需求计算物体相对于某旋转效果时,向量叉乘至关关键。

    假设一个机器人需求执行旋转动作,它需求知道力矩的大小和方向,好让调整关节的扭矩

    若直接使用坐标计算叉乘,数值会贼大且难以解析。

    归一化向量是关键步骤。将向量 A向量 B分别除以它们的模,拿到单位向量

    然后,单位向量 A乘以单位向量 B,再乘以它们的模长最终拿到的结局就是方向一致力矩向量。

    此时,计算量大大简化,与此同时结局更符合物理直觉

    总结:

    向量叉乘定义明确,几何意义深刻,虽计算略繁琐,但可视化思维能帮助理解其本质。

    这篇文章应用场景广泛,从风力发电机器人管住,再到3D 图形,无不体现叉乘核心地位

    记住右手定则,这是方向判断铁律;掌握归一化技巧,能让复杂难题变得好办清楚

    向	量叉乘计算公式

    通过分步计算逐步归一,你将省事掌握向量叉乘的所有精髓。